Nassau Police Looking For Three Missing Teen Girls

The girls were last seen leaving their homes together this morning.

The Nassau County Police Department is looking for three teenage girls who went missing this morning.

According to police, Dairin Aguilera, Helen Acosta and Jacqueline Rodriguez, whom police say are all friends, were last seen leaving their homes on Greenwich Street in Hempstead at 7:30 a.m.

Dairin Aguilera is a white Hispanic girl, 5 feet, 1 inch tall, 130 pounds, with black hair and brown eyes.

Helen Acosta is a white Hispanic girl, 5 feet, 7 inches tall, 80 pounds, with black hair and brown eyes.

Jacqueline Rodriguez is a white Hispanic girl, 5 feet, 3 inches tall, 200 pounds, with brown hair and brown eyes.

Police say all three girls were wearing green sweaters. Their destination is unknown.

Anyone with information about the girls' whereabouts are asked to call the Missing Person Squad at 516-573-7347, or call 911. All callers will remain anonymous.
